If you suspect a fuel delivery system problem the best thing to do is hookup an automotive fuel pressure tester to the rear fuel injector rail. There is a Schrader valve on the right hand side of the engine. The pic below shows the gauge connected to a '02 Alero GL2 with 3.4L. A 2002 with 3.4L will have at least 55 psi at fuel pump prime (ignition on not start) and higher when engine is idling and whether vacuum at the fuel pressure regulator is on or off.
